    JennAir Electric Oven Thermostat Replacement Steps

    Replacing the thermostat in your JennAir electric oven can enhance its performance and ensure accurate cooking temperatures. This section provides a detailed walkthrough of the necessary steps for a successful thermostat replacement, guiding you through the process with clarity and precision. Follow these instructions carefully to restore your oven’s functionality.

    Follow these steps carefully to replace the thermostat in your JennAir electric oven. Each step is essential for ensuring proper installation and functionality.

    1. Disconnect the power by unplugging the oven or turning off the circuit breaker.

    2. Remove the oven’s back panel using a screwdriver to access the thermostat.

    3. Locate the thermostat and note its wiring configuration. Take a photo for reference.

    4. Disconnect the wires from the old thermostat using a screwdriver or pliers.

    5. Install the new thermostat by connecting the wires according to your reference photo.

    6. Reattach the back panel and secure it with screws.

    7. Reconnect the power by plugging in the oven or turning on the circuit breaker.

    8. Test the oven by preheating it to ensure the new thermostat functions correctly.

    If the oven still exhibits issues after replacing the thermostat, further troubleshooting may be necessary. Check the wiring connections for any loose or damaged wires. Use a multimeter to verify the thermostat’s functionality.
